+ Antworten
Ergebnis 1 bis 4 von 4

Thema: Mailto-Links nach Anklicken als Scriptcode sichtbar

  1. #1
    Kommt häufiger vorbei
    Registriert seit
    22.10.2006
    Ort
    Rottweil
    Beiträge
    377
    Bedankte sich
    84
    Erhielt 12 Danksagungen
    in 12 Beiträgen

    Standard Mailto-Links nach Anklicken als Scriptcode sichtbar

    Hi!
    Irgend ein Bot auf meiner Website scheint Probleme zu machen:

    Setze ich irgendwo in einem Artikel eine Mailadresse als Mailto:... (mache ich immer mit mit JCE Editor; erstellt und eingefügt) dann ist der Link im HTML-Code im JCE einwandfrei zu sehen.
    Wird die Site dann im Browser betrachtet, findet sich der komplette Javascript-Kram zur Verschleierung der Mailadresse darin.

    Das passiert aber nicht regelmäßig so:
    Bei statischem Content sowie bei Mail-Links, die in einem Modul stehen und mit der Option angezeigt werden, dass kein Bot auf den Inhalt einwirken soll, funzt es, wie es sollte. Beispiel: http://www.alter-nativ.de/impressum-rechtliches.html
    Modul auf Position left 2, Links im Impressum = static Content

    Gehe ich aber auch dyn. Content / items, so passiert dies hier:
    http://www.alter-nativ.de/tipps.html

    Schalte ich die Einwirkung von Bots auf das im ersten beispiel genannte Modul zu, so erscheint wieder das Briefkasten-Icon vor der Mail-Adresse (HM-Linkmarker) und der JS-Code ist wieder im Link.
    Aber: HM-Linkmarker habe ich schon versuchsweise mal deaktiviert und den Cache geleert, dann neu probiert: Fehler bleibt!

    Hat jemand eine Idee zur Lösung?

    Beste Grüße
    Clemens

  2. #2
    Gute Seele des Boards Avatar von Indigo66
    Registriert seit
    30.10.2007
    Ort
    München
    Beiträge
    10.687
    Bedankte sich
    338
    Erhielt 3.354 Danksagungen
    in 3.244 Beiträgen

    Standard

    Die eMail Verschleierung wirkt sich anscheinend nur auf Textlinks aus und nicht auf Imagelinks.
    Warum kann ich Dir nicht sagen, ist mir nur gerade ao aufgefallen. Könnte was mit dem <a href= zu tun haben.

  3. #3
    Kommt häufiger vorbei
    Registriert seit
    22.10.2006
    Ort
    Rottweil
    Beiträge
    377
    Bedankte sich
    84
    Erhielt 12 Danksagungen
    in 12 Beiträgen

    Standard

    Hi
    da glaube ich, habe ich eine falsche Fährt gelegt betr. statischem und dyn. Content. Gerade bei der Tipps-Seite http://www.alter-nativ.de/tipps.html handelt es sich um stat. Content. Der Fehler tritt also bei beidem Content auf, aber eben nicht immer.

    Deinen Hinweis mit dem Image-Link verstehe ich nicht, weil der o.g. nicht funktionierende Link nicht einen Link für das Icon und einen extra für den Text hat.

    Umgekehrt sehe ich aber z.B. auf der Impressum-Seite im ausgelieferten HTML-Text der Seite, dass sowohl das Icon als auch der mit der Mailadresse verlinkte Text je einen eigenen Javascript-Code-Teil haben. Alles zusammen befindet sich allerdings in einem einzigen a href-Ausdruck.
    Mit anderen Worten: Bei allen nicht funktionierenden Links fehlt die zweite Hälfte des Javascript-Codes!

    Der Linkmarker fügt übrigens nur das src Image ein, sonst nichts. Und auf meiner anderen Website http://www.ideecreativ.de funzt der HM-Linkmarker super einwandfrei auch mit E-Mail-Links (und mit aktiviertem Mos_Mailcloaking).

    Hab gerade durch Ausprobieren der Reihenfolge der Bots herausgefunden, dass HM_Linkmarker vor E-Mail-Cloaking stehen muss, damit die Icons in die Links eingefügt werden. Aber: Wird E-Mail-Cloaking published / aktiviert, versaut das alle E-Mail-Links, die mit Linkmarker ein Icon bekommen haben. Mosmailcloak stand auf "Show Links as linkable mailto adress". - Ich frag jetzt mal Reinhard und schau mal auf meiner eigenen Site nach. Bei Alter-Nativ ist jetzt jedenfalls alles OK, aber ohne aktiviertes Mailcloaking.

    Beste Grüße
    Clemens

  4. #4
    Neu an Board
    Registriert seit
    16.05.2008
    Beiträge
    4
    Bedankte sich
    0
    Erhielt 0 Danksagungen
    in 0 Beiträgen

    Standard Mailto-Links defekt

    Hallo

    Bei mir wurden die "mailto-links" nur deshalb von mos_mailcloak zerschossen, weil ich sie im text mit einem umbruch versehen hatte, damit sie in das design passten. Die links ohne umbruch wurden richtig dargestellt. Ich konnte das nur dadurch beheben, dass mailcloaking deaktiviert wurde.

    Gruß Peter

+ Antworten

Lesezeichen

Berechtigungen

  • Neue Themen erstellen: Nein
  • Themen beantworten: Nein
  • Anhänge hochladen: Nein
  • Beiträge bearbeiten: Nein